Notes by Erick G. Kaardal February 29, 2008 Dear all: Greetings. Today, I received the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it order denying Wolfchild Plaintiffs' motion for application of judicial estoppel. I have linked the court order under "Federal Circuit and Related Orders" in the right hand column. The next step is the government's brief on the merits is due on April 11, 2008. Then, I will file a response brief. After the government's reply brief is filed, the hearing will be scheduled -- likely this summer. Notes by Erick G. Kaardal March 13, 2008 Dear all: Greetings. As you know, the Wolfchild case is stayed in the U.S. Court of Federal Claims until the certified interlocutory appeal is resolved by the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it. The two certified questions to be resolved involve the existence of a pre-1980 trust and, if there was a pre-1980 trust, whether the 1980 act was a trust termination act. The brief schedule is approximately the following: April 11, 2008 -- U.S. Brief May 23, 2008 -- Wolfchild Plaintiffs' Brief June 9, 2008 -- U.S. Reply Brief Only the April 11, 2008 date is confirmed due to the court's service rules. The other dates may change a few days either way. Thank you for your patience. egk www.mklaw.com/mdewakanton.htm

Notes by Erick G. Kaardal May 27, 2008 Dear all: Greetings. The United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it has issued an order: (1) granting permission for Shakopee Mdewakanton Sioux Community and Prairie Island Indian Community to file an amici curiae brief; (2) granting an extension for the appellees' briefs to be filed by June 27, 2008; and (3) granting an extension for the United States to file its reply brief by July 18, 2008. A copy of the order is found under "Federal Circuit Orders."
